![]() Cell Genesys, Inc. Pharmaceuticals: MajorHealth Technology Cell Genesys is a development-stage biotechnology firm focuses on gene-modification technologies to treat cancer. The company's lead product technology is its GVAX vaccine platform. Cell Genesys is working on GVAX vaccines for lung, prostate, and pancreatic cancer, as well as for leukemia and multiple myeloma, another blood cancer. Its oncolytic viral therapy platform uses specially engineered adenoviruses (such as the common cold) to kill cancer cells; the firm's lead candidate from this platform targets prostate cancer.

![]() Cellerant Therapeutics, Inc. Medical SpecialtiesHealth Technology Cellerant Therapeutics, Inc. develops stem cell-based cellular and antibody therapeutics for blood disorders and cancer. The firm focuses on curative therapies for seriously ill patients and is developing a cell-based medicine as a treatment for chemotherapy and radiation-induced neutropenia as well as for Acute Radiation Syndrome. The company was founded by Irving L. Weissman in 2003 and is headquartered in San Carlos, CA.
